Memorial is dedicated to the over 987,000 Illinois men and women who served in the Armed Forces from 1941 to 1945. A cenotaph honors the 22,000 who died during the conflict. Nearby are the Korean and Vietnam War memorials, as well as Abraham Lincoln's tomb.
